温馨提示×

Oracle Latch的优缺点是什么

小樊
83
2024-08-18 02:11:38
栏目: 云计算

Oracle Latch是Oracle数据库中一种同步机制,用于控制对共享资源的访问。其优点包括:

  1. 提高性能:Latch可以有效地减少并发访问共享资源时的冲突,降低资源的竞争程度,从而提高系统的性能。

  2. 数据一致性:Latch能够确保共享资源在被访问时保持一致性,避免数据损坏或不一致的情况。

  3. 简单易用:Latch是Oracle数据库中的一种基本同步机制,使用方便,不需要复杂的配置和使用方法。

然而,Latch也存在一些缺点:

  1. 开销较大:Latch在保证数据一致性的同时,也需要消耗一定的系统资源,可能会导致性能开销增加。

  2. 容易导致死锁:如果在使用Latch时没有正确处理并发访问的情况,可能会导致死锁的发生。

  3. 需要谨慎使用:由于Latch是一种较为底层的同步机制,如果使用不当可能会导致系统性能下降或出现其他问题,因此需要谨慎使用。

0